Thanks for the screenshots!

So, to make sure I have this right, you think that the "cache" options in these dialogs inside the Looker instance should be removed?

I still don't think there is anything wrong here. The "cache" options should show up, as they have a useful function. They let the user calling the API decide whether to pull from cached results or not. The article you linked mentions that these API calls don't set cache, but that's a totally separate issue.
